#include "clang/Basic/Cuda.h" #include "llvm/ADT/StringRef.h" #include "llvm/ADT/StringSwitch.h" #include "llvm/Support/ErrorHandling.h" namespace clang { const char *CudaVersionToString(CudaVersion V) { switch (V) { case CudaVersion::UNKNOWN: return "unknown"; case CudaVersion::CUDA_70: return "7.0"; case CudaVersion::CUDA_75: return "7.5"; case CudaVersion::CUDA_80: return "8.0"; } llvm_unreachable("invalid enum"); } const char *CudaArchToString(CudaArch A) { switch (A) { case CudaArch::UNKNOWN: return "unknown"; case CudaArch::SM_20: return "sm_20"; case CudaArch::SM_21: return "sm_21"; case CudaArch::SM_30: return "sm_30"; case CudaArch::SM_32: return "sm_32"; case CudaArch::SM_35: return "sm_35"; case CudaArch::SM_37: return "sm_37"; case CudaArch::SM_50: return "sm_50"; case CudaArch::SM_52: return "sm_52"; case CudaArch::SM_53: return "sm_53"; case CudaArch::SM_60: return "sm_60"; case CudaArch::SM_61: return "sm_61"; case CudaArch::SM_62: return "sm_62"; } llvm_unreachable("invalid enum"); } CudaArch StringToCudaArch(llvm::StringRef S) { return llvm::StringSwitch(S) .Case("sm_20", CudaArch::SM_20) .Case("sm_21", CudaArch::SM_21) .Case("sm_30", CudaArch::SM_30) .Case("sm_32", CudaArch::SM_32) .Case("sm_35", CudaArch::SM_35) .Case("sm_37", CudaArch::SM_37) .Case("sm_50", CudaArch::SM_50) .Case("sm_52", CudaArch::SM_52) .Case("sm_53", CudaArch::SM_53) .Case("sm_60", CudaArch::SM_60) .Case("sm_61", CudaArch::SM_61) .Case("sm_62", CudaArch::SM_62) .Default(CudaArch::UNKNOWN); } const char *CudaVirtualArchToString(CudaVirtualArch A) { switch (A) { case CudaVirtualArch::UNKNOWN: return "unknown"; case CudaVirtualArch::COMPUTE_20: return "compute_20"; case CudaVirtualArch::COMPUTE_30: return "compute_30"; case CudaVirtualArch::COMPUTE_32: return "compute_32"; case CudaVirtualArch::COMPUTE_35: return "compute_35"; case CudaVirtualArch::COMPUTE_37: return "compute_37"; case CudaVirtualArch::COMPUTE_50: return "compute_50"; case CudaVirtualArch::COMPUTE_52: return "compute_52"; case CudaVirtualArch::COMPUTE_53: return "compute_53"; case CudaVirtualArch::COMPUTE_60: return "compute_60"; case CudaVirtualArch::COMPUTE_61: return "compute_61"; case CudaVirtualArch::COMPUTE_62: return "compute_62"; } llvm_unreachable("invalid enum"); } CudaVirtualArch StringToCudaVirtualArch(llvm::StringRef S) { return llvm::StringSwitch(S) .Case("compute_20", CudaVirtualArch::COMPUTE_20) .Case("compute_30", CudaVirtualArch::COMPUTE_30) .Case("compute_32", CudaVirtualArch::COMPUTE_32) .Case("compute_35", CudaVirtualArch::COMPUTE_35) .Case("compute_37", CudaVirtualArch::COMPUTE_37) .Case("compute_50", CudaVirtualArch::COMPUTE_50) .Case("compute_52", CudaVirtualArch::COMPUTE_52) .Case("compute_53", CudaVirtualArch::COMPUTE_53) .Case("compute_60", CudaVirtualArch::COMPUTE_60) .Case("compute_61", CudaVirtualArch::COMPUTE_61) .Case("compute_62", CudaVirtualArch::COMPUTE_62) .Default(CudaVirtualArch::UNKNOWN); } CudaVirtualArch VirtualArchForCudaArch(CudaArch A) { switch (A) { case CudaArch::UNKNOWN: return CudaVirtualArch::UNKNOWN; case CudaArch::SM_20: case CudaArch::SM_21: return CudaVirtualArch::COMPUTE_20; case CudaArch::SM_30: return CudaVirtualArch::COMPUTE_30; case CudaArch::SM_32: return CudaVirtualArch::COMPUTE_32; case CudaArch::SM_35: return CudaVirtualArch::COMPUTE_35; case CudaArch::SM_37: return CudaVirtualArch::COMPUTE_37; case CudaArch::SM_50: return CudaVirtualArch::COMPUTE_50; case CudaArch::SM_52: return CudaVirtualArch::COMPUTE_52; case CudaArch::SM_53: return CudaVirtualArch::COMPUTE_53; case CudaArch::SM_60: return CudaVirtualArch::COMPUTE_60; case CudaArch::SM_61: return CudaVirtualArch::COMPUTE_61; case CudaArch::SM_62: return CudaVirtualArch::COMPUTE_62; } llvm_unreachable("invalid enum"); } CudaVersion MinVersionForCudaArch(CudaArch A) { switch (A) { case CudaArch::UNKNOWN: return CudaVersion::UNKNOWN; case CudaArch::SM_20: case CudaArch::SM_21: case CudaArch::SM_30: case CudaArch::SM_32: case CudaArch::SM_35: case CudaArch::SM_37: case CudaArch::SM_50: case CudaArch::SM_52: case CudaArch::SM_53: return CudaVersion::CUDA_70; case CudaArch::SM_60: case CudaArch::SM_61: case CudaArch::SM_62: return CudaVersion::CUDA_80; } llvm_unreachable("invalid enum"); } } // namespace clang
